It's your belt or a sticking pulley. Take your panel off behind your seats, get a new belt from the dealer if you like. Once you take the belt off just go around and spin and wiggle all the pulleys/tensioners. Just common sense, you will know if something is not right. If all is good you should be up and running in under 45 mins. PM me if you need help.
